- Welcome and coordinate volunteers for in-home assistance.
- Schedule, train and supervise volunteers [SA1] to ensure coverage and support for residents.
- Oversee routine maintenance tasks and repairs.
- Ensure the cleanliness and overall upkeep of the facility.
- Manage incoming donations and maintain an organized inventory system.
- Coordinate with the community for additional donations as needed.
- Liaise with contractors for necessary repairs and renovations.
- Ensure timely completion of contracted services.
- Research and apply for grants to support the facility's operations.
- Maintain documentation and reporting requirements for grant compliance.
- Manage financial transactions and expenses.
- Track receipts and ensure accurate record-keeping.
- Collect and manage mail.
- Monitor the P.O. Box for important communications.
- Establish and maintain relationships with the community for donations and client-related needs.
- Collaborate with local businesses and organizations to support facility initiatives.
- Respond to emergency calls and messages from residents and clients during after-hours and weekends.
- Take appropriate actions to handle emergency situations.
- Manage and carry the NH cellphone and credit card.
- Approve requests for credit card usage and track expenses.
- Use ZOHO for receipts tracking and upload.
- Submit monthly reports as required.
- Order rides through the Uber Business app for residents.
- Save and upload receipts for reimbursement.
- Coordinate the logistics of resident move-ins and move-outs alongside the caseworkers.
- Prepare and get welcome baskets and move-out Hope boxes.
- Organize donation drives and community connections for the items that go into these baskets and boxes
- Collaborate with Shelter Movers as applicable for resident relocations. (region specific)[SA3]
- Monitor the city email inbox to respond to donor and community related emails promptly.
